If you plan to stand your doll at all, get the standing foot option. The standard feet are not up to the task on their own and will likely suffer damage. The standing foot option adds a stronger foot plate which has 3 protruding bolts to bear the doll's weight to protect the delicate TPE material. Shoe, even heels can still be worn. However, the higher the heel, the trickier it is to balance the doll while standing. Also please note, even with standing feet, the doll still needs a third point of balance while standing. That is, for safety the doll still needs to lean against something.

WM's can be hung for storage, but require a hook attachment that attaches to the neck bolt. In other words the head has to come off in order to hang them. If storing in this manner it is recommended that the doll's feet be in contact with the ground to help prevent damage to the neck assembly. If you get the standing feet though, the doll can also just stand for storage. That's how I keep mine. Fully clothed and standing in shoes.

Generally, anything over a C-cup will have hollow breasts. These tend to have a bit more give and feel somewhat more realistic than do the solids.
